How to Choose Between Runners and Overlays on a Budget

If you’re planning an event on a budget, knowing where to invest in table decor makes a big difference. Table runners and overlays both add color and texture, but each comes with different costs, styling options, and long-term value. Whether you’re outfitting a single wedding or preparing for repeat rentals, this guide breaks down how to choose between the two without overspending.

Table runners generally cost less and work well in bulk, while overlays offer more coverage and visual impact per piece. This guide compares price, reuse, and styling flexibility to help you make the right call for your event budget.

Upfront Cost: Runners vs Overlays

When comparing individual costs, runners are typically the more budget-friendly choice. They use less fabric and require minimal stitching or finishing. This makes them a practical option for large guest counts or venues with long banquet tables.

Overlays tend to cost more per piece due to their larger size and full-surface coverage. However, one overlay can often serve as a full design feature, reducing the need for additional layers like floral runners or extra centerpieces.

Example: A satin runner may cost $2–4 per piece, while a square overlay might range from $5–8, depending on fabric type and size.

Reuse Potential Across Events

If you’re an event planner, rental company, or hosting multiple celebrations, reuse becomes a big part of your decision. Runners are easier to clean, fold, and store in bulk. They hold their shape well and can be used in both casual and formal settings.

Overlays offer more variety in look and are often chosen for focal tables. You can rotate them through different event types by pairing them with different tablecloths, but they may show wear faster with heavier fabrics like sequins or rosettes.

For high-turnover events like banquets, corporate functions, or baby showers, runners often hold up longer and require less maintenance between uses.

Versatility for Styling and Layering

If you want to stretch your styling budget, versatility matters. Runners can be used on rectangular, square, and even round tables. They can also be layered over an overlay or cloth to add contrast and help define the center of the table. Since they come in a wide variety of fabrics, they’re easy to pair with different themes or seasons.

Overlays work best when you want to make a statement or highlight certain tables, like sweetheart, dessert, or gift tables. Because they cover more of the table, they reduce the need for other decor like garlands or signage.

Many planners keep a mix of table overlays and runners on hand to alternate by table type and guest count.

Best Value for Bulk Purchases

When ordering in bulk, runners often provide the most value for quantity. You can cover more tables at a lower cost and repurpose them easily between events. They also pack down small, saving on storage and transport.

That said, overlays offer better value when used on high-visibility tables. A well-placed overlay on a cake table or entry display can elevate the entire room without needing additional decor.

Final Thoughts

When choosing between runners and overlays on a budget, consider the type of event, number of tables, and your ability to reuse the linens. Runners offer the most cost-efficient option for high-volume events and standard guest seating. Overlays are best saved for focal points where their full coverage can be appreciated.
